Output 3bf33dea8731fa009a6b3639b921db245d3e152b7c51eaa4396534a8dd5972c6:4

value
9411274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 602f9a6266b50e864d68ef891ef25c61b4a4d8ec OP_EQUAL
address
MGfk8N7NL5ZN3J92HsFRztWwfcjuK7PaPf
transaction
3bf33dea8731fa009a6b3639b921db245d3e152b7c51eaa4396534a8dd5972c6
spent
true